Transaction 375d0395ebf94ed118940ade73a9a6d4d28acca5ecf30f6fb99994d787d68f79
1 Input
1 Output
-
375d0395ebf94ed118940ade73a9a6d4d28acca5ecf30f6fb99994d787d68f79:0
- value
- 740640
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c19dcb7423685f914d32e0a3c5ebd0fa12f41129 OP_EQUAL
- address
- 3KLmNLYi97EFqqpQNbcBrtGospFjX6oNF7